This book is a great one-stop reference for engineers and designers involved in water distribution or piping networks. The topics are covered in sufficient detail, and if more information is needed, the relevant source is usually listed (e.g. AWWA publication # xxx) so the in-depth source can be found quickly.

Larry W. Mays has yet again done a magnificent job in compiling what seems to be the first handbook in the market that identifies the works done by practitioners and researchers in the field to enhance the applicability of theory to real life systems. The handbook compiles outstanding chapters written by authors in the forefront of the industry and academic institutions. From simple hydraulic analysis of a distribution network to the treatment of more theoretically involved and unquestionably important aspects of rehabilitation/reliability of the exixting systems, the handbook excels in drawing the readers' attention. The contributions by researchers, graduate students and industry affiliates makes this a handbook to keep!
